Szpakowska et al. also studied conolidone and its action about the ACKR3 receptor, which assists to explain its Beforehand not known system of action in both of those acute and Serious ache Handle (58). It absolutely was observed that receptor levels of ACKR3 have been as higher or simply larger as Individuals in the endogenous opiate method and ended up correlated to comparable regions of the CNS. This receptor was also not modulated by common opiate agonists, including morphine, fentanyl, buprenorphine, or antagonists like naloxone. In a rat product, it was observed that a competitor molecule binding to ACKR3 resulted in inhibition of ACKR3’s inhibitory activity, triggering an All round boost in opiate receptor activity.

Elucidating the exact pharmacological mechanism of action (MOA) of Normally transpiring compounds can be tough. Despite the fact that Tarselli et al. (60) developed the primary de novo synthetic pathway to conolidine and showcased that this naturally developing compound proficiently suppresses responses to both equally chemically induced and inflammation-derived pain, the pharmacologic goal liable for its antinociceptive motion remained elusive. Provided the problems associated with regular pharmacological and physiological approaches, Mendis et al. utilized cultured neuronal networks grown on multi-electrode array (MEA) technological know-how coupled with sample matching response profiles to offer a possible MOA of conolidine (61). A comparison of drug consequences within the MEA cultures of central anxious procedure active compounds identified the reaction profile of conolidine was most similar to that of ω-conotoxin CVIE, a Cav2.

This compound was also examined for mu-opioid receptor exercise, and like conolidine, was located to have no activity at the positioning. Making use of exactly the same paw injection examination, several options with bigger efficacy had been located that inhibited the First suffering reaction, indicating opiate-like exercise. Offered different mechanisms of these conolidine derivatives, it was also suspected that they would supply this analgesic outcome without mimicking opiate Uncomfortable side effects (sixty three). The exact same team synthesized supplemental conolidine derivatives, finding yet another compound often known as 15a that experienced related Houses and didn't bind the mu-opioid receptor (sixty six).

In the screening test involving greater than 240 receptors, the researchers found that conolidine shown binding for the ACKR3 receptor in the two humans and mice, blocking ACKR3 from binding to opioid peptides.
